Drive-in massacre
(1976)
Director: Stuart Segall
Starring: Jake Barnes, Adam Lawrence, Douglas Gudbye
our comment. "Cool title, cool artwork, cool opening, crummy movie."
Unfortunately for the residents of Aurora - Illinois, the Drive-in is about to become the site of some of the most gruesome murders America has ever seen. This time, however they're not happening on the screen, but in the park itself, where necking teenagers soon find themselves at the risk of losing their heads to a murderous psychotic whose chosen murder weapon - an oriental sword - has the police stumped and it's victims left with...stumps!

Story: 2/10 - An average 70's slasher, just a little dumber than usual.

Acting: 0/10 - Probably all friends of the director (or maybe even family).

Violence: 6/10 - Must've been quite disguisting back in those days.

Nudity: 2/10 - Not nearly as raunchy as it should've been.

Coolness: 3/10 - Cool title, cool artwork, cool opening, crummy movie.
